Budget decisions shape what #DC schools are able to offer students every day.
With an estimated funding gap of nearly $2,000 per student across sectors, continued focus on funding equity remains essential.

As the #FY27@councilofdc Budget Recommendations move forward, key investments in public education remain on the table - including support for at-risk students, school-level funding, Community Schools, and High-Impact Tutoring.
These recommendations reflect continued progress toward ensuring every DC student has access to the resources and support they need to succeed.
